UNMASKED

2025 GRADUATE COLLECTION

UNMASKED is a multidisciplinary project exploring the intersection of art and activism through punk ideologies and youth culture. Rooted in the symbolism of protest textiles—particularly the balaclava—it investigates collective identity in resistance movements. Using self-portraiture, photography, and print design, the work reflects on protest, personal expression, and the legacy of punk aesthetics.

Inspired by politically charged punk music, the project unfolds across three mini-collections, each shaped originally by music from punk artists: Kneecap (allyship and youth-led activism), Fontaines D.C. (identity and discontent), and Amyl and the Sniffers (feminist protest and craft).

The final outcome includes crochet balaclavas, printed scarves, banners, and zines—unified by themes of defiance, identity, and collective action.
